Top 10 Exciting Perks of Riding the CNG Wave: Why CNG Cars Are Winning Hearts ?

CNG Pump and CNG Refill station
Advantages of CNG Cars Are you sick of the endless battle between your bank account and the Petrol Pump? Have you ever felt irritated at ...
Read more
error: Content is protected !!